XML 44 R33.htm IDEA: XBRL DOCUMENT v3.23.3
Fair value measurement (Tables)
9 Months Ended
Sep. 30, 2023
Fair Value Disclosures [Abstract]  
Schedule of the Company's Financial Assets and Liabilities Measured at Fair Value on a Recurring Basis
The following tables set forth the Company’s financial assets and liabilities measured at fair value on a recurring basis as of September 30, 2023 and December 31, 2022, based on the three-tier fair value hierarchy:
(In thousands)
As of September 30, 2023Level 1Level 2Level 3Total
Assets:
Cash equivalents:
Money market accounts$12,392 $$$12,392 
Available-for-sale securities:    
U.S. government securities5,028 5,028 
Corporate debt securities15,898 15,898 
Other debt securities2,024 2,024 
Total$17,420 $17,922 $$35,342 
Liabilities:    
Contingent consideration - business combinations415 415 
Debt25,971 25,971 
Total$$25,971 $415 $26,386 
As of December 31, 2022
Assets:
Cash equivalents:
Money market accounts$11,416 $$$11,416 
Available-for-sale securities:
U.S. government securities15,051 15,051 
Corporate debt securities26,047 26,047 
Other debt securities3,494 3,494 
Total$26,467 $29,541 $$56,008 
Liabilities:
Contingent consideration - business combinations4,456 4,456 
Debt25,607 25,607 
Total$$25,607 $4,456 $30,063 
Schedule of the Changes in Fair Value of Contingent Consideration Liabilities
The following table presents the changes in fair value of contingent consideration liabilities which are measured using Level 3 inputs:
 Nine Months Ended September 30,
(In thousands)20232022
Beginning balance as of December 31, 2022 and 2021$4,456 $10,027 
Change in fair value recognized in net loss(1,778)(3,348)
Payment of contingent consideration earned(2,263)(817)
Ending balance$415 $5,862